About This Item
IEEE P3333.1.1/D2, Nov 2014 is an approved draft standard focused on the quality of experience and visual comfort assessment of three-dimensional contents based on psychophysical studies. It is relevant to engineering work where perceived viewing comfort, display behavior, and user response must be evaluated alongside technical performance. For organizations developing or testing 3D content, this draft provides a structured basis for comparing experiences more consistently across devices, systems, and viewing conditions.
IEEE P3333.1.1/D2, Nov 2014 overview
This standard addresses how to assess the user experience of 3D content with attention to visual comfort, using psychophysical study methods to connect technical output with human perception. IEEE P3333.1.1/D2, Nov 2014 is positioned for work across communication, computing, and device-oriented environments where 3D images or video are delivered, processed, or displayed. Its draft scope supports repeatable evaluation approaches that can inform product development, testing, and measurement of perceived quality.
